Btw, so much for Tiger imploding. Going into the fourth and final day of the Masters, Woods is only four strokes off the leader, Lee Westwood, who's at -12 -- with Phil Mickelson in second place at -11. Going to be another great day of golf.

UPDATED AGAIN: Tiger Woods finishes tied for fourth with a very respectable -11 for the tournament. But the big winner is Phil Mickelson. Henrik Stenson apparently has both the balls AND the wood to win a major

THIS JUST IN: HENRIK STENSON WINS THE PLAYERS -- FULLY CLOTHED!!!

Apparently Henrik Stenson has both the balls and the wood to win a major, as he did, decisively, yesterday (Sunday). With a bogey-free round of six under 66, putting him four shots ahead of the pack, the fully-clothed Stenson won THE PLAYERS Championship, making him the first Swede to do so.

As you all may recall, from the March CA Championship (formerly known as The Doral Open), Stenson stripped down to his skivvies in order not to muddy his clothes after hitting his golf ball into a bog on the 12th -- and scored a three under 69 for the round. However, fully attired, his play suffered. Indeed, despite some masterful strokes at this year's Masters, Stenson quickly faded from the leaderboard.
